4 | 10 | | AN ACT |
---|
5 | 11 | | relating to disposal of controlled substance prescription drugs by |
---|
6 | 12 | | hospice service providers. |
---|
7 | 13 | | B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: |
---|
8 | 14 | | SECTION 1. Chapter 142, Health and Safety Code, is amended |
---|
9 | 15 | | by adding Subchapter C to read as follows: |
---|
10 | 16 | | SUBCHAPTER C. DISPOSAL OF CONTROLLED SUBSTANCE PRESCRIPTION DRUGS |
---|
11 | 17 | | BY HOSPICE SERVICE PROVIDER |
---|
12 | 18 | | Sec. 142.041. DEFINITION. In this subchapter, "license |
---|
13 | 19 | | holder" means a home and community support services agency licensed |
---|
14 | 20 | | under this chapter to provide hospice services. |
---|
15 | 21 | | Sec. 142.042. POLICY. (a) A license holder may adopt |
---|
16 | 22 | | written policies and procedures related to the disposal of a |
---|
17 | 23 | | patient's unused controlled substance prescription drugs on the |
---|
18 | 24 | | patient's death or in other circumstances in which disposal is |
---|
19 | 25 | | appropriate. |
---|
20 | 26 | | (b) A license holder that adopts policies and procedures |
---|
21 | 27 | | under this section shall: |
---|
22 | 28 | | (1) provide a copy of the policies and procedures to |
---|
23 | 29 | | the patient and the patient's family; |
---|
24 | 30 | | (2) discuss the policies and procedures with the |
---|
25 | 31 | | patient and the patient's family in a language and manner the |
---|
26 | 32 | | patient and patient's family understand; and |
---|
27 | 33 | | (3) document in the patient's clinical record that the |
---|
28 | 34 | | policies and procedures were provided and discussed under |
---|
29 | 35 | | Subdivisions (1) and (2). |
---|
30 | 36 | | Sec. 142.043. EMPLOYEE TRAINING. (a) This section applies |
---|
31 | 37 | | to an employee of a license holder who is a health care professional |
---|
32 | 38 | | licensed under Title 3, Occupations Code. |
---|
33 | 39 | | (b) A license holder may provide training to the employees |
---|
34 | 40 | | described by Subsection (a) regarding the secure and responsible |
---|
35 | 41 | | disposal of controlled substance prescription drugs in a manner |
---|
36 | 42 | | that discourages abuse, misuse, or diversion. |
---|
37 | 43 | | Sec. 142.044. AUTHORIZED DISPOSAL. (a) If the license |
---|
38 | 44 | | holder has complied with Section 142.042(b) with respect to a |
---|
39 | 45 | | patient, a health care professional employee who has completed the |
---|
40 | 46 | | training under Section 142.043(b) may confiscate and dispose of a |
---|
41 | 47 | | patient's controlled substance prescription drug if: |
---|
42 | 48 | | (1) the patient has died; |
---|
43 | 49 | | (2) the drug has expired; or |
---|
44 | 50 | | (3) the patient's physician has given written |
---|
45 | 51 | | instructions that the patient should no longer use the drug. |
---|
46 | 52 | | (b) The employee confiscating the controlled substance |
---|
47 | 53 | | prescription drug shall dispose of the drug in a manner consistent |
---|
48 | 54 | | with recommendations of the United States Food and Drug |
---|
49 | 55 | | Administration and the laws of this state. |
---|
50 | 56 | | (c) The disposal of a controlled substance prescription |
---|
51 | 57 | | drug under this section must occur at the location at which the drug |
---|
52 | 58 | | was confiscated and be witnessed by another person 18 years of age |
---|
53 | 59 | | or older. |
---|
54 | 60 | | (d) After disposing of the controlled substance |
---|
55 | 61 | | prescription drug, the employee shall document in the patient's |
---|
56 | 62 | | record: |
---|
57 | 63 | | (1) the name of the drug; |
---|
58 | 64 | | (2) the dosage of the drug the patient was receiving; |
---|
59 | 65 | | (3) the route of controlled substance prescription |
---|
60 | 66 | | drug administration; |
---|
61 | 67 | | (4) the quantity of the controlled substance |
---|
62 | 68 | | prescription drug originally dispensed and the quantity of the drug |
---|
63 | 69 | | remaining; and |
---|
64 | 70 | | (5) the time, date, and manner of disposal. |
---|
65 | 71 | | (e) An employee shall document in a patient's file if a |
---|
66 | 72 | | family member of the patient prevented the confiscation and |
---|
67 | 73 | | disposal of a controlled substance prescription drug as authorized |
---|
68 | 74 | | under this section. |
---|
69 | 75 | | SECTION 2. This Act takes effect September 1, 2019. |
